Okay, I am not sure why you think he can not score down low near the basket but I think you are mistaking his ability. To me that is one of his strengths whether it be on the fast break or the half court. Maybe you think this because he is only 6'3"? He is shooting 59% around the basket this year not including tonights game. I think he hasn't driven enough this year but then again he is wide open outside so why not shoot it.

I'll give you more numbers to back up my statements.

Against the Celtics in 07-08, he was 8-11 near the basket. This year he didn't shoot the ball near the basket. In the playoffs last year, he was only 10-21 however.
Against the Magic in 07-08, he was 7-13 near the basket.
Against the Pistons in 07-08, he was 4-9 near the basket, but 2-2 in the Pistons game earlier this year.
Didn't play the rockets in 07-08, but in the Rockets game recently he was 2-2 near the basket.

The main issue Delonte as a 6'3" SG is on the defensive end against certain players. Another issue is sometimes rebounding against aggressive guards as well as on switches. I do not think it is driving to the hoop at all. To me, that is a strength when he actually is aggressive doing it.
